June Weather in Geraardsbergen, Belgium

Last updated: August 21, 2025

June in Geraardsbergen, Belgium offers a delightful blend of warm temperatures and occasional rainfall. With a maximum peak reaching 32°C (90°F) and an average of 18°C (65°F), visitors can enjoy a pleasant escape into the heart of summer. The month is characterized by nine days of precipitation, accumulating around 63 mm (2.5 in), which contributes to the lush scenery. Moreover, the humidity levels hover around 82%, adding a refreshing feel to the warm air. June Precipitation in Geraardsbergen

In June, Geraardsbergen experiences a moderate precipitation level of 63 mm (2.5 in) over approximately 9 days, marking a slight increase from the previous month. This rainfall contributes to the overall lushness of the region as it transitions into summer. As the year progresses, precipitation tends to rise, with July and August typically seeing higher totals of 67 mm (2.6 in) and 79 mm (3.1 in) respectively. June Winds in Geraardsbergen

In Geraardsbergen, Belgium, June brings a refreshing breeze with an average wind speed of 2.8 m/s (6 mph), marking a noticeable decline from the gustier months preceding it. This softer wind offers a pleasant contrast to the spring months, where wind speeds peaked at an average of 4.3 m/s (10 mph) in both January and May. As the summer unfolds, the pattern continues with July and August showing slight increases to 3.3 m/s (7 mph) and 3.4 m/s (8 mph) respectively, indicating a gentle uptick as temperatures rise.
